Rosic Surname Meaning

Serbian and Croatian (Rosić): metronymic from the female personal name Rosa which is a short form of Rosalija (see Rosalia) or from rosa ‘dew’. Croatian (Rosić and Rošić): patronymic or metronymic from the nickname Roso 3 ‘red-haired’ its cognate Rošo and their female variants.

Croatian and Serbian (Rošić): patronymic from a short or pet form of various personal names containing the syllable ro(š) (see Rosko).

Slovenian (Rosič): probably a nickname from dialect ros ‘russet’ (see Ros 6 compare 2 above).

The surname in the form Rosic is also found in Italy. Compare also Rosi and Rosich.

Source: Dictionary of American Family Names 2nd edition, 2022

Where is the Rosic family from?

You can see how Rosic families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Rosic family name was found in the USA between 1880 and 1920. The most Rosic families were found in USA in 1880. In 1880 there were 8 Rosic families living in Wisconsin. This was 100% of all the recorded Rosic's in USA. Wisconsin had the highest population of Rosic families in 1880.
